Web27 Mar 2016 · At 12:30 a bomb explodes in the Las Palmas passenger terminal. Because of warnings of a possible second bomb, the airport was closed. A large number of flights were diverted to Tenerife, a.o. KLM Flight 4805 from Amsterdam and PanAm Flight 1736 (coming from Los Angeles and New York). Las Palmas Airport opened to traffic again at 15:00. WebThere, on March 27, 1977, two Boeing 747s — one belonging to KLM, the other to Pan Am — collided on a foggy runway. Five hundred and eighty-three people were killed in what remains the deadliest air disaster in history.

Webthe collision of two airplanes operating on or near the same runway at an airport presents the potential for tremendous loss of life. the collision of two boeing 747's on a runway at the tenerife, canary islands, spain, airport on march 27, 1977, caused 583 fatalities--more fatalities than in any other accident in the history of aviation.
